Orange Approved Supervisor Nicole Nungaray Supervisor Email Scheduling Please use dates within Chapman Academic Calendar ( ) Desired Start Date 08/31/2026 Projected End Date 05/31/2027 Average number of hours per week Up to 10 Hrs Position Summary Information Job Description Summary The student assistant provides front‑line support for departmental inquiries, assists faculty and staff with administrative tasks, contributes to event planning, and serves as a positive ambassador for the department. This position plays a key role in maintaining smooth operations and enhancing the student and faculty experience. Responsibilities Inquiry Support — Serve as a point of contact for students, faculty, and visitors; respond to questions and direct individuals to appropriate university resources. Department Administrative Assistance — Support department coordinator with department/faculty needs, such as preparing printed materials, organizing documents, formatting reports, and coordinating small projects. General Office Operations — Assist with organizing shared spaces, creating faculty schedule signage, assist maintain supply inventory, distributing mail, and supporting daily workflow. Event Planning Support — Help coordinate department events including workshops, speaker series, orientations, and recognition ceremonies; assist with logistics, materials, RSVPs, and on‑site support. Department Ambassador Duties — Represent the Department of Psychology in a friendly and professional manner; support outreach efforts and help promote departmental programs and initiatives. Special Projects — Contribute to ad‑hoc projects and emerging departmental needs with flexibility and initiative.
